John Sturt

William Humphrey John Sturt (6 April 1658 – August 1730) was an English engraver, apprenticed to Robert White. Becoming associated with John Ayres, he engraved the most important of his books on calligraphy. He is popularly known as an illustrator of ''The Pilgrim's Progress''. Provided by Wikipedia
